Transaction 07669439b7e7a2685ba5a644ee2c0d43051451620b289bc56c019f01b916991f
1 Input
1 Output
-
07669439b7e7a2685ba5a644ee2c0d43051451620b289bc56c019f01b916991f:0
- value
- 2991770
- script pubkey
- OP_0 OP_PUSHBYTES_32 3d36c95037b98dd9fb6af8e73845a02b5311de01c26e6c7eba2959cd5927401d
- address
- bc1q85mvj5phhxxan7m2lrnns3dq9df3rhspcfhxcl4699vu6kf8gqwsqksj4y